Kankra Mirzanagar railway station (KMZA) is a small station located in Mirzanagar, North 24 Parganas district of West Bengal. It has two platforms and basic amenities like waiting rooms and a ticket counter. This station is a popular choice for travelers heading towards the countryside of West Bengal and provides a glimpse into rural Indian life.
